FREE CLASSInstructor: Megan Poulette, Assoc. Professor of Botany & Environmental Science at Rocky Mountain College
Join Megan as she shows us how to start and maintain a garden in our short growing season. We will discuss containers/raised beds/in-ground gardens, direct seeding vs transplanting, plant selection, summer maintenance strategies, common insect and disease problems, and season extenders. Special focus on growing tomatoes and peppers.
Bio: Megan Poulette is an Associate Professor of Botany and Environmental Science at Rocky Mountain College. After a stint in commercial horticulture in Colorado, she earned her MS in Plant and Soil Science and a PhD in Biology at the University of Kentucky. Megan is a life-long gardener and member of the St Andrews Community Garden here in Billings. She and her students grow vegetable plants every spring for members of the Rocky community and partners in Billings.
